A restrained, aromatic style, with lots of spice box, tobacco and incense notes leading the way for blackberry, currant, braised beef and tar notes. The finish really gains steam, with nice riveting acidity underneath. Grenache, Syrah and Mourvedre. Made by Louis Barruol of St.-Cosme. Drink now through 2012. 1,000 cases made. James Molesworth, July 31, 2008
